Honest acknowledgment

Where Ledger is genuinely stronger.

Hardware isolation

Ledger's secure element is a genuinely well-engineered piece of hardware. If you're already committed to hardware-wallet custody, the Nano X and Stax are best-in-class execution of that model.

Ecosystem integration

Ledger Live's chain coverage, DeFi integrations, and NFT support are broad and mature. H33 is Solana-anchored today with cross-chain routing — Ledger's multi-chain reach is wider.

Cold-storage story

For high-value crypto held long-term (institutional treasuries, family office allocations), an air-gapped hardware device with a signing ceremony is a real architectural choice. H33's model is different — the biometric-attested identity is 'hot' by design — and some risk profiles genuinely prefer cold.

Failure mode analysis

What breaks first in the old model.

Seed phrase loss

The single most common Ledger failure mode is losing the 24-word phrase. Every subsequent 'lost crypto' anecdote traces to it. H33's guardian recovery eliminates the phrase as a single point of failure.

Device compromise via supply chain

Reported historically with counterfeit Ledgers pre-loaded with attacker seeds. H33 has no equivalent supply-chain vector because there's no device that carries the seed — the biometric-attested identity is provisioned on the user's already-owned phone.

Death without documentation

Executor finds the physical device but has no seed phrase. Total loss. H33 estate activation is automatic and cryptographic — no physical object needs to be found.

The hidden trade

Non-obvious tradeoffs.

  1. The Ledger philosophy is 'not your keys, not your coins.' H33 agrees — and asks a harder question: what does 'your keys' mean when the keys can be lost, photographed, or misplaced?
  2. H33's guardian recovery is not custody. Guardians never hold the key. They attest that the person recovering is genuinely the identity holder. This is a different model from social-recovery wallets — it's authority attestation, not key custody.
  3. The post-quantum question comes for hardware wallets first. Bitcoin and Ethereum still use ECDSA — Grover/Shor are the threat models. When PQ signatures replace ECDSA on the chain layer, hardware wallets will need firmware updates and users will need to re-seed. H33 already signs with Dilithium — the transition is architectural, not operational.
